Key Considerations Before Buying
- The adjustable headboard mechanism requires evaluation—check reviews for mentions of wobble, ease of height adjustment, and whether the locking mechanism feels secure once positioned.
- PU leather quality varies significantly; examine feedback about surface durability, cleaning requirements, and whether the material shows premature cracking or peeling along stress points.
- Wood slat spacing and center support are critical for king-size frames; verify that the slat system provides adequate middle support to prevent mattress sagging over time.
What Our Analysts Recommend
Quality indicators include reinforced corner joints, substantial center leg support, and slats spaced no more than 3 inches apart. For PU leather upholstery, examine whether reviews mention double-stitched seams and adequate padding that prevents the underlying frame from being felt through the material.

Common Issues
King platform beds frequently develop center sagging without proper support systems, while adjustable headboards can develop play in their mechanisms over time. Assembly complexity often increases with king frames due to their size and weight distribution requirements.
Quality Indicators
Superior king platform beds feature reinforced center rails, at least five support legs in the frame center, and metal-on-metal connection points rather than plastic fittings. The best PU leather applications include moisture-resistant backings to prevent adhesive failure.

Tips for Reading Reviews
For this product category, prioritize reviews that discuss mattress compatibility, noise development over time, and how the PU leather cleans. Look for photos showing assembly stages or close-ups of connection points, as these typically indicate genuine user experiences.

Purchase Considerations
Weigh the convenience of adjustable headboard positioning against potential long-term mechanism reliability, and consider whether your mattress type (especially all-foam designs) requires particularly rigid slat support. The assembly process for king frames often requires two people despite 'easy assembly' claims.
